Abstract

The utility model provides a kind of connector assembly, for connecting first circuit board and second circuit board, the connector assembly includes board to board connector, buckle pressing plate and gland part, the buckle pressing plate and the board to board connector are used to be fixed on the second circuit board, and the board to board connector is additionally operable to connect the first circuit board, the buckle pressing plate is arranged at intervals with the board to board connector, the gland part includes covering part and the clamping part extended by the first end of the covering part, the clamping part is used to snap connection in the buckle pressing plate, the covering part is snapped in board to board connector described in the buckle pressing plate rear pressing cover in the clamping part.The utility model also provides a kind of power supply module and mobile terminal.The connector assembly stabilized structure is may be such that in the utility model, and security incident is less prone in the assembling process of the connector assembly, improves security performance.

Background technology
Current mobile terminal, in mobile phone, it usually needs be attached two circuit boards by board to board connector. For example, in current mobile phone, the circuit board for carrying or being connected with function element generally goes through board to board connector and is electrically connected to master Plate, but board to board connector is frequently present of unsteady problem so that circuit board easily disconnects with mainboard.In some feelings Under condition, board to board connector is directly spirally connected mainboard by screw, and screw pressure is shared to board to board connector to strengthen The steadiness of board to board connector.However, existing screw is typically what is entered on the last assembling stage, if be spirally connected Drop, then can be retained in due to being difficult to take out on mainboard or circuit board in journey, easily cause the short circuit of other electronic devices, cause Security incident.

Illustrate also referring to the assembling that Fig. 1 and Fig. 2, Fig. 1 are the connector assembly 100 in the embodiment of the utility model one Figure, Fig. 2 is connector assembly 100, subelement decomposing schematic representation.The utility model provides a kind of connector assembly 100, The connector assembly 100 is used to first circuit board 1 being connected to second circuit board 2.The connector assembly 100 includes plate pair Connector for substrate 10, buckle pressing plate 20 and gland part 30, the buckle pressing plate 20 and the board to board connector 10 are used to be fixed on On the second circuit board 2, and the board to board connector 10 is additionally operable to connect the first circuit board 1, the buckle pressing plate 20 are arranged at intervals with the board to board connector 10, the gland part 30 include covering part 31 and by the covering part 31 first The clamping part 32 of P1 extensions is held, the clamping part 32 is used to snap connection in the buckle pressing plate 20, and the covering part 31 is in institute State clamping part 32 and be snapped in board to board connector 10 described in the rear pressing cover of buckle pressing plate 20.
So as to be acted on, board to board connector 10 can be tightly fastened in the second electricity by the gland of the gland part 30 On road plate 2, and gland part 30 avoids using screw finally with the buckle pressing plate 20 on second circuit board 2 by snapping connection Caused by risk.
Wherein, it is described that connector for substrate 10 is electrically connected with the first circuit board 1 and second circuit board 2 respectively, so that The first circuit board 1 is obtained to electrically connect by board to board connector 10 with second circuit board 2.
It is understood that the connector assembly 100 can apply in mobile terminal 300 (as shown in Figure 4), it is described Second circuit board 2 is the mainboard of mobile terminal 300, and the first circuit board 1 is carrying or linkage function element (such as the institutes of Fig. 3 or 4 Show) flexible PCB or printed circuit board (PCB), by the connector assembly 100, by the carrying or the first circuit can be connected to Function element on plate 1 is electrically connected to the second circuit board 2 as mainboard.The mobile terminal 300 can be mobile phone, tablet personal computer Or notebook computer etc..
As shown in Fig. 2 the buckle pressing plate 20 includes pressing plate portion 21, the buckle pressing plate 20 is solid by the pressing plate portion 21 Surely it is connected on the second circuit board 2.
The buckle pressing plate 20 also includes the first snap fit 22 being bent to form from the edge in the pressing plate portion 21.The gland The clamping part 32 of part 30 is provided with the first neck S1, the clamping part 30 pass through the first neck S1 and the buckle pressing plate 20 the One snap fit 22 snaps connection.
So as in the utility model, first buckle pressing plate 20 is fixed on second circuit board 2, then buck plate is to plate After connector 10, then snapped connection with the buckle pressing plate 20 by the clamping part 32 of gland part 30, and by gland part 30 Withhold on the board to board connector 10, board to board connector 10 is fixed, simultaneously because by snapping connection Mode, avoid the problems such as screw may come off and cause short circuit when screw is fixed.
Wherein, as shown in Fig. 2 the pressing plate portion 21 is fixedly connected on the second circuit board by way of screw locking On 2.For example, as shown in Fig. 2 the pressing plate portion 21 is fixed on the second circuit board 2 by screw C1.Due to pressing plate portion 21 screw locking can be carried out before board to board connector 10 is assembled, and when generation screw comes off, can be easily removed and, pressure Plate portion 21 is fixed in a manner of screw locks can't have potential safety hazard.Obviously, in other embodiments, the pressing plate Portion 21 can be fixed on the second circuit board 2 by the mode such as welding, being bonded.
First snap fit 22 be from the first of the close board to board connector 10 in the pressing plate portion 21 while B1 while Edge away from the second circuit board 2 first direction extend, and after pre-determined distance is extended to towards first direction towards What the second direction bending extension away from board to board connector 10 was formed.That is, in terms of the viewing angle shown in Fig. 2, described first Snap fit 22 forms " 7 " font snap fit.
The clamping part 32 of the gland part 30 is from the first end P1 of the covering part 31 towards the second circuit board 2 Direction extends, and the first neck S1 of the clamping part 32 is arranged at being connected with the gland part 31 on the clamping part 32 Position.That is, described first neck S1 is arranged at the bending part of the gland part 30.
In certain embodiments, the 22 flexible restoring force of the first snap fit, the card is being snapped in by clamping part 32 When withholding on the first snap fit 22 of plate 20, clamping part 32 moves downward and promotes the first snap fit 22 towards board to board connector 10 Direction is moved, described when clamping part 32 is moved downwardly to so that the first neck S1 of clamping part 32 aligns with the first snap fit 22 First snap fit 22 is contained in the first neck S1 because elastic-restoring force moves towards the first neck S.So as to, clamping part 32 with First snap fit 22 is realized and snapped connection.
As shown in Fig. 2 the gland part 30 also includes the fixed part 33 extended by the second end P2 of the covering part 31. The connector assembly 100 also includes the fixture 50 being fixed on the second circuit board 2.The fixture 50 and the card Withhold the both sides that plate 20 is divided into board to board connector 10.The fixed part 33 of the gland part 30 and the snapping of fixture 50 and Second end P2 of the covering part 31 of gland part 30/ also is secured to the second circuit board 2.Wherein, the second end P2 with The first end P1 is the relative both ends of the covering part 31.
Wherein, the fixed part 33 is provided with the second neck S2, and the fixture 50 is included from the side of the fixture 50 The second snap fit 51 that edge is bent to form, the fixed part 33 are blocked by the second neck S2 and the fixture 50 the second snap fit 51 Button connection.
Wherein, second snap fit 51 or the direction from the edge of the fixture 50 away from second circuit board After extending to pre-determined distance, what the direction bending extension away from board to board connector 10 was formed.That is, from the sight shown in Fig. 2 See that angle is seen, second snap fit 51 forms an inverted "L" shaped snap fit.
The second neck S2 can also be opened in the position being connected with gland part 31 on fixed part 33.
As shown in Fig. 2 the fixture 50 also includes connecting portion 52, the connecting portion 52 is fixed on the second circuit board On 2, so as to which the fixture 50 is fixedly connected on the second circuit board 2 by the connecting portion 52.Wherein, the connection Portion 52 can be also fixed on the second circuit board 2 by way of screw locking.
In certain embodiments, the buckle pressing plate 20 can be identical with the structure of the fixture 50, and is symmetricly set on The both ends of gland part 30.In other embodiments, the fixture 50 can be fixed in other way with the fixed part 33 Connection, in the application, it is only necessary to ensure the clamping part 32 of gland part 30 with buckle pressing plate 20 by snapping connection.
In assembling process, first the fixed part 33 of gland part 30 can be fixedly connected with the fixture 50, then will Board to board connector 10 is assemblied on second circuit board 2, then again by the clamping part 32 of gland part 30 and the buckle pressing plate 20 Snap connection, plate is connected to plate in this way, 30 covering part 31 for passing through gland part is pressed on the board to board connector 10 Device 10 is fastened, meanwhile, in last installation step realized by buckle, be not in the risk that screw drops.
As shown in Fig. 2 the board to board connector 10 includes the first connector 11 and inserted with the phase of the first connector 11 The second connector 12 connect, first connector 11 are fixed on the second circuit board 2, described in the gland of covering part 31 Two connectors 12, second connector 12 connect the first circuit board 1.
First connector 11 simultaneously electrically connects with the second circuit board 2, second connector 12 and and circuit board 60 electrical connections.First connector 11 is plugged with second connector 12 and mutual conduction so that first circuit Plate 1 is electrically connected by the board to board connector 10.The first circuit board 1 electrically connects with function element, so that with The function element of one circuit board 1 electrical connection electrically connects with the second circuit board 2.Utilize first connector 11 and described the Two connectors 12 are mutually detachably connected, and facilitate first connector 11 to be separated with second connector 12, convenient to work( Can device maintenance.The covering part 31 applies pressure to second connector 12 so that the grafting institute of the second connector 12 It is more firm to state the first connector 11, therefore, the second circuit board 2 is not easy to disconnect with function element, improves described The steadiness of connector assembly 100.As it was previously stated, the first circuit board 1 can be for carrying or linkage function device Flexible PCB, printed circuit board (PCB), the second circuit board 2 can be mainboard.
Referring to Fig. 3, being the schematic diagram of power supply module 200, the power supply module 200 includes battery 3, the foregoing first electricity Road plate 1 and the connector assembly 100.
The battery 3 is electrically connected or is installed on the first circuit board 1 with the first circuit board 1.
The battery 3 connects the connector assembly 100 by the first circuit board, and passes through the connector assembly The 100 electrical connection second circuit boards 2, so as to so that battery 3 can electrically connect with the second circuit board 2.
As shown in figure 4, embodiment of the present utility model also provides a kind of mobile terminal 300, the mobile terminal 300 includes The connector assembly 100, the power supply module 200, the second circuit board 2 and housing 60.The connector assembly 100 It is contained in the power supply module 200 fixation in the housing 60.The housing 60 include protecgulum 61 and with the protecgulum The bonnet 62 that 61 phases cover.The connector assembly 100 and the power supply module 200, which are fixed, is contained in the protecgulum 61 and described Within the shell space that bonnet 62 is formed.During the battery 3 of the power supply module 200 is fixed on the housing 60, it is necessary to First the battery 3 is electrically connected with the first circuit board 1, the first circuit board 1 again with the board to board connector 10 Second connector 12 electrically connects.After second connector 12 and the grafting of the first connector 11, then by the gland part 30 Gland is on second connector 12 so that the installation process of power supply module 200 and its battery 3 is easy, and security improves.
As shown in figure 1, in present embodiment, the second circuit board 2 also includes the first fixed area Z1, the second fixed area Z2 And conduction region Z3.The board to board connector 10 is arranged on the conduction region Z3, and passes through the conduction region Z3 and described the Two circuit boards 2 electrically connect.The first fixed area Z1, the second fixed area Z2 are located at the both sides of the conduction region Z3 respectively.It is described Buckle pressing plate 20 is fixedly installed on the first fixed area Z1, and the fixture 50 is fixedly installed on the second fixed area Z2.
In this example, the gland part 30 is bar shaped plate.
The battery 3 can be lithium battery, Ni-MH battery etc..The mobile terminal 300 can be mobile phone, tablet personal computer, notes The end products such as this computer, camera.
Connector assembly 100, power supply module 200 and mobile terminal 300 provided by the utility model, pass through the gland part 30 clamping part 32 is snapped connection in the buckle pressing plate 20 so that the covering part 32 of the gland part 30 can be to the plate pair The firm pressing of connector for substrate 10 so that the stabilized structure of board to board connector 10, and avoid and plate is connected to plate using screw The risk brought when device 10 is fixed is connect, improves security performance.
